Artisan Contracting to Relocate in Cape Girardeau

After having offices on the third floor of the Cape Girardeau Commerce Bank building for 20-years, Artisan Contracting is relocating its operations to larger facilities at 2097 Corporate Circle in Cape. Tom Kelsey, broker with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ate, who handled the recent real estate transaction, announced the contracting firm would move into the 14,475 square-foot office and warehouse industrial building.

The new location, originally built by Metco Barge Line is within the Six Thirty Industrial Park and contains 4-acres of property in addition to the offices, warehouse and fenced yard areas. Artisan was formed in 1995 as a general contracting company primarily involved in industrial construction and maintenance projects including structural concrete, steel erection, equipment setting, pile driving, and deep shoring. They also offer design/build construction services in pre-engineering buildings. Kelsey said the company plans to be relocated into the new facilities by early summer. The business also has a satellite office in Ste. Genevieve, Missouri. Most of their projects are located within the mid-west United States.

27 Acres Sold in Scott City Industrial Park

Tom Kelsey, Broker with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ate, announced that 27 acres of industrial property has been sold in the Rhodes Industrial Park in Scott City.  The property parcel is adjacent to the Pavestone manufacturing plant.  The tract, zoned for manufacturing and industrial use, will be accessed from the East Outer Road between Bloomfield Road Landscaping and Lawless Harley-Davidson.  The access road also serves the City of Scott City's water treatment plant.  Kelsey said the buyer will utilize a portion of the  property to recycle Pavestone's precast products into usable aggregate products for the construction industry.

The entire East Outer I-55 Road area, directly across the interstate from the Cape Girardeau Regional Airport has experienced a steady growth of business in recent years.  Lorimont Commercial Real Estate has handled most of the sales over the last 20 years for the Gene Rhodes family.  The City of Scott City has embraced the industrial development with expanded infrastructure suitable for attracting the new companies.  MoDOT also connected the existing outer road with the main part of Scott City a few years ago providing additional access to the indutrial area.  Along with Pavestone and Havco Wood Products, the area has a number of construction and equipment suppliers, a Harley-Davidson and John Deere dealership.  The region's UPS terminal and several distributors also are located within the development   Kelsey said Lorimont continues to market a variety of available sites to prospective buyers.

Nash Road Warehouse Sold

One of Southeast Missouri's larger warehouse facilities has been recently sold by Lorimont Commercial Real Estate of Cape Girardeau.  Tom Kelsey, commercial realtor announced the sale of the 85,558 SF industrial building with 11,206 SF of executive offices on 7.02 acres of property.  The property and warehouse is located at 4298 Nash Road.  Formerly occupied for many years by Motorcycle Stuff, a national motorcycle and ATV accessories distributor, it was owned by the Dodd family and sold to a local investor buyer.  

The entire warehouse area is leased to a regional warehouse/logistic company who will continue to operate there.  The building was constructed back in the 1970's as one of the region's first bonded warehouse facilities.  Located in the Greater Cape Girardeau Industrial Park, it features a rail spur, close to the Nash Road I-55 interchange, Cape Girardeau Regional Airport and SEMO Port Authority.  The industrial park continues to see existing businesses expand and also attract new industrial users in recent years.

Presort Mail Company Purchases Cape Building

The former Midwest Painting building and property at 2121 Bessie Street in Cape Girardeau has been purchased by Presort, Inc., a St. Louis based company in the direct mail expediting business. Tom Kelsey, commercial Realtor, with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ate who represented the seller said he understood the new buyers would equip and occupy the property very soon.

The company provides presort services for direct mail services including letters, flats, and direct mail marketing. Their operation has resources and capabilities to maximize postage savings and ensure timely delivery. They operate closely with the United States Postal Service by processing more than 50-million direct mail pieces throughout the year. By combining large volumes of mail from companies of all sizes, they offer businesses access to significantly lower postage and handling costs than what most companies could obtain on their own. All of this is accomplished while providing best-in-class tracking and security services. Presort, Inc. is the leading provider of outsourced mail services and presort services. The buyer was represented by Kara Gendron with Realty Executives of Cape County. 


Kelsey said the seller, Cape Girardeau based Midwest Painting, had outgrown the 3,280 SF building and purchased a larger facility at 758 Enterprise in Cape Girardeau. The Lorimont broker also handled that transaction back in November.

Perryville Sears Building Has New Owner

A Perryville commercial retail property that currently is occupied by the Sears retail store in Perryville, has been recently sold.  Tom Kelsey, commercial broker with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ate, who represented the sellers confirmed the real estate sale closed last week on the property owned by John and Lisa Staggs.  The local buyers were represented by Tracey Hagan with RE/MAX Realty Experts in Perryville.  

The 7,861 SF retail building with rear warehouse facility and loading docks is located at 206 Progress Street, one of the newer commercial developments in Perryville.  The real estate transaction involved only the building and property and not the Sears contract business.  Kelsey said the building was originally built for and has been continuously occupied by a Sears contract operator at that location.

Midwest Painting to Relocate

The former Hi-Tech Automotive property at 758 Enterprise has been recently sold to Midwest Painting and Wallcovering of Cape Girardeau.  Tom Kelsey, broker with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ate handled the sale to the Cape Girardeau based commercial painting contractor.  Kelsey said Barrows, owner of Hi-Tech Automotive, has decided to retire and close the auto repair business back in late summer.  Barrows had operated at that location since the mid 1980's.  

Midwest Painting plans on expanding the office areas in the 4,000 SF industrial building and making other modifications, most likely relocating sometime early next year.  The new buyer is a commercial, industrial, and residential contractor specializing in painting, drywall hanging, finishing, and wallpaper installation.  Kelsey said the business had outgrown their former location at 2121 Bessie Street and the new building and location will enable them to continue to expand.

U-Haul Purchases Former Magna-Tel Property

The former Magna-Tel property at 775 S. Kingshighway in Cape Girardeau has been purchased by U-Haul International.  Tom Kelsey, broker with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ate who handled the sale, confirmed the real estate transaction had been finalized earlier this week.  Kelsey said he understands the 27,100 square-foot manufacturing, office and operations building will be converted to a public and self-storage operation by the new owners.  Additionally, the property included a large former rear employee parking lot that additional new self-storage units would be constructed.

U-Haul presently operates a truck and trailer rental facility, service center along with a section of self-storage units just across Kingshighway at the intersection of Shawnee Parkway and South Kingshighway.  Kelsey said the company will continue to operate at that location and this new property acquisition will expand their storage business. U-Haul International was founded in 1945 with headquarters in Phoenix and operates in all 50 U.S. states and 10 Canadian provinces. Magna-Tel was a manufacturer and marketing company of magnetic advertising items and at one time produced and sold identification signs for various industries including student driving vehicles.  The company owned by the Hastings family ceased operations a couple of years ago.  No sales price was disclosed however the asking price on the Lorimont website indicates $745,000.

Rosati's Pizza Moving Into Town Plaza

A new restaurant franchise known for Chicago-style pizza is moving into the former Buffalo Wild Wings location in Town Plaza, slated to open in early 2019.  Rosati's Pizza Sports Pub will occupy the space, said Jason Niswonger with Thomas Rhea Pizza LLC. "There are over 200 Rosati's restaurants across the country," Niswonger said. "We're in a pocket where they don't exist."

Niswonger said the newest layout concept for Rosati's restaurants is a sports pub, and that's the atmosphere the Cape Girardeau location will have, at 2136 William St., Suite 120.  Tom Kelsey, commercial broker with Lorimont Commercial Real Estate in Cape Girardeau, handled the transaction, Niswonger said. Illinois has more than 80 Rosati's restaurants, but the Cape Girardeau site is the only Missouri location listed on the company's website, as of Wednesday afternoon. Rosati's has at least one restaurant listed in 14 states, according to the website.

The menu is robust, Niswonger said, though Rosati's is known for its Chicago deep-dish pizza -- and its thin crust.  The chain also offers sandwiches and pasta, and, Niswonger said, in Cape Girardeau, Rosati's will do delivery and carryout.  Niswonger said the franchise has been "very accommodating," working with Thomas Rhea Pizza to develop the franchise, and he's anticipating working with the city and state through their processes.  "We will have to hire an entire crew, so when it gets closer to time, we'll definitely be looking," Niswonger said, adding he hopes doors will open as early as January
